null Posted February 22, 2021 Share Posted February 22, 2021 (edited) My father has some inexplicable behaviour from his Monster V3 100V / 1800Wh (stock): Two days ago it didn't balance properly after startup (floppy / soft), and making some noise. Not being there I asked for a video. The day after it powered on (did the chime) then nothing. (only video we got) Today I suggested to check if there was transport lock (no) any bluetooth, yes and connecting with Gotway app revived it. It now balances. This seems so random that it doesn't inspire trust. I'm not on site so can't give a better account of behaviour, but do anyone have an idea of what it could be? I told him to redo the calibration, though today it seemed straight enough.. Any idea? null Posted March 6, 2021 Author Share Posted March 6, 2021 (edited) Update: It turns out that it was the lift button (or PCB?) that was broken in 3 (!) interrupting the balancing at random. I suppose the entire weight of the EUC went onto it rather than being designed so that the forces remained at the shell structure. This issue should have been easy to avoid, but then Gotway Edited March 6, 2021 by null 1 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
